Getting Started with Dogecoin Trading
1. Account Registration
To begin trading Dogecoin, download your chosen trading platform’s app and complete the registration process. You’ll typically need to:
- Provide an email address, username, and password.
- Verify your email to activate the account.
Once registered, log in to access trading features.
2. KYC Verification
Know Your Customer (KYC) is a mandatory process to ensure compliance and security. To pass verification:
- Submit identity documents (e.g., passport, driver’s license).
- Allow time for approval (processing times vary by platform).

3. Depositing Funds
Add your Dogecoin wallet address to the platform to transfer funds. Note that:
- Deposit methods differ across exchanges.
- Confirm network compatibility (e.g., ERC-20 vs. native DOGE addresses) to avoid errors.
4. Executing Trades
Buy or sell Dogecoin by:
- Analyzing market trends and historical data.
- Setting limit/market orders based on your strategy.
- Reviewing transaction fees before confirming.
Pro Tips for Dogecoin Traders
- Avoid Emotional Trading: DOGE’s volatility demands disciplined strategies—set stop-losses and take-profit targets.
- Stay Informed: Track community sentiment and news updates, as these heavily influence Dogecoin’s price.
- Engage in Communities: Participate in forums (e.g., Reddit’s r/dogecoin) to gauge market momentum and build trust in the asset.
FAQs
Q: Is Dogecoin a good long-term investment?
A: While DOGE has cultural appeal, its inflationary supply model differs from Bitcoin’s scarcity. Diversify your portfolio and invest based on risk tolerance.
Q: How do I secure my Dogecoin holdings?
A: Use hardware wallets for large amounts and enable two-factor authentication (2FA) on trading accounts.
Q: Which platforms support DOGE trading?
A: Major exchanges like OKX, Binance, and Kraken list DOGE. Compare fees and liquidity before choosing.
